Output 75bb15fc2eb385e53b0e0344f0cf1405947c3b9158aa43341b210f8707a68e23:124

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3915eea95cbcc0fa72e2d28cfe80d1b9feed08f4c0693f2ddb74e2d1f15ae4f7
address
bc1p8y27a22uhnq05uhz62x0aqx3h8lw6z85cp5n7twmwn3dru26unmsc37ct6
transaction
75bb15fc2eb385e53b0e0344f0cf1405947c3b9158aa43341b210f8707a68e23
spent
true